On-off controller
The room humidistat Hygroswitch is an on-off controller. It is used to control air humidifying and dehumidifying in offices and computer rooms.  Other areas of use are storage of foodstuffs and luxury foods, cooling rooms for fruit and vegetables, greenhouses for gardening use, the textile industry, the paper and printing industry, the film industry and hospitals.

Remarkably straightforward and durable design
Our Humidistats feature a simple and robust design. The Polyga® measuring element is a unique hygroscopic fibre that changes its length depending on the humidity. The changes in length of the POLYGA® fibres are transferred via a lever system to a microswitch, resulting in an on/off controller that needs no auxiliary power supply.

Waterresistent and maintenance-free
It has unparalleled long-term stability and is 100 % waterproof, which makes it ideal for use in high humidity. In pure ambient air the measurement element is maintenance-free.
